Injuries Update
<IMG src="/images/BrentfordFC_Logo.jpg" align="left" height="125px" width="125px" style="padding-right:10px;">The club’s medical department has given detailed updates on the condition of two long-term absentees, Farid El Alagui and Kevin O’Connor.
Farid suffered a multi-ligament knee injury in the league match against Crawley Town at Griffin Park in October. By December he was walking and then jogging, on the club’s new Anti-Gravity Treadmill. He flew to Dubai with the squad recently, where he stepped up to full-pace running and ball drills. It is hoped he will be able to rejoin the squad in three to four week’s time. If his initial training period is successful, he will be in contention to make a competitive appearance before the end of the season.
Kevin suffered multi-ligament ankle and leg fracture injuries in the league match against Portsmouth at Fratton Park in November. He underwent surgery to stabilise the ankle and by the turn of the year, he too was making use of the club’s anti-gravity treadmill. This past week he began running outdoors and is expected to return to first team training in four to five weeks. Like Farid, he could make an appearance before the end of the season.
